Original Description
Le Caire by Joseph Philibert Girault De Prangey captures the enchanting essence of 19th-century Cairo with a rare blend of precision and romanticism. Created during the artist's travels in the 1840s, this lithograph or daguerreotype (depending on the specific version) embodies the Orientalist movement, reflecting Europe's fascination with the exotic East. Girault De Prangey, primarily known for his pioneering architectural photography, infused this work with meticulous detailing of Islamic architecture and bustling street scenes, rendered in soft, atmospheric tones. The composition often features minarets piercing hazy skies and sun-drenched courtyards, evoking both grandeur and intimacy. As one of the earliest Western depictions of Cairo, it holds significant art-historical value, bridging documentary accuracy with artistic lyricism. Its restrained palette and geometric framing reveal the influence of both Islamic design principles and emerging photographic techniques, making it a transitional piece between traditional topographical art and modern visual documentation.
